Item The Downward breaststroke kick makes fast speed and increased lactate acid(David Publishing, 2021) Ide, Takahisa; Johnson, William F.; Takise, Sadafumi; Konarzewski, Jan; Inada, Noriko; Fujimori, Hiromasa; Fujimori, Takeharu; Moronuki, Emi; Nagahata, Asahi; Barcinas, Ken A.; Santos, Felipe Dos; Koseki, Yasuhiro; Glavnyk, Iryna; Nikolaev, Mark; Antipov, Daniil; Plavin, Bogdan; Kawamoto, KoheiIn this study, we assess the effectiveness of utilizing a downward breaststroke kick with regard to the overall time, max speed and velocity per stroke when using a downward breaststroke kick technique. We analyzed breaststroke kick of knee angles from 8 elite world class swimmers. The downward breaststroke kick used in breaststroke competitions resulted in improvements average of 100 yard or 100 meter breaststroke from 1:05.10 s to 1:01.97 s. Increases in performance max speed and velocity per stroke among 9 elite world class swimmers are highly correlated to duration of the kick aerodynamic buoyant farce in breaststroke. The downward breaststroke kick also resulted in an increase in lactate acid.
